Aamir Khan's daughter Ira Khan has made her directorial debut with her play "Medea" in Mumbai on Saturday last week.

Aamir Khan’s daughter Ira Khan has recently debuted as a director with her play named Medea. The famous actor of Bollywood has sent his blessing and the best advice to his child, wishing her the best luck in the first stage of her career. Ira’s play was out two days ago in Mumbaai.

It seems that Aamir aspires that his daughter plunges head-on in the creative mass. Medea is the play of the ancient Greek genre, centering around the preconceived revenge of a woman against the husband who cheated on her. The play features actress Hazel Keech, Yuvraj Singh’s spouse, as the main character.

During the preparation for her play, Ira Khan had taken to her social media handles many pictures. Among those, in one snap she can be seen sprawling on the floor probably to give guidance to her actors.

Talking about choosing a Euripides’ play to be her first, Ira had shared with a leading lady in a conversation that it’s because Medea is not only classic but also has a very appealing script. The play is complex and has many layers. What she liked most is something such ancient is helmed by a young person and it is nice to look into it via the lens of youngsters.

She also opened up on her fondness for directing. She had always found it more enthusiastic and comfortable to work backstage or offscreen over working in the front. She has never aspired to act in any film aside from an action one in which she can learn the cool stunts.
